The BURN message on your Instant Pot means that the inner pot has gotten too hot. There may be a little bit of food at the bottom of the pot that is burning and your pot will stop heating to prevent your food from continuing to burn. In this video I'm going to tell you why it says BURN, what to do when it say...Dec 1, 2023 · Add the cleaning products. Pour these quantities directly into the inner pot. No need to mix them together first. 2 cups water. 2 tablespoons baking soda. 1 teaspoon liquid dish soap. 3. Pressure cook for 3 minutes. Lock the lid and set to pressure cook for 3 minutes. The burn message on an Instant Pot tells us that the Instant Pot’s burn-protection has detected high temperatures (140°C or 284°F) at the bottom of the stainless steel insert and as a result, automatically shut off to prevent food at the bottom of the Instant Pot from scorching. Another way to quickly get off the burned on food is to deglaze the pot. Remove all the unburned food. Put the inner pot in the Instant Pot and set to “SAUTE.”. After a minute or two, pour 1/4-1/2C of water into the inner pot and use a wooden spatula to scrape off the burned food. Depending on the extent of the burns, this deglazing method ...
